JOB DESCRIPTION

: The Project Engineer is primarily responsible to interface with sales and customers to define customer requirements and specifications and utilize management tools in establishing timelines, building action item lists, assigning responsibility, completion dates and achieving milestones. Additionally, provide technical assistance and engineering support to the manufacturing floor. This individual will assist in developing process and work with Process Engineers in developing new processes. The Project Engineer is also responsible for developing tooling and coordinating with tooling vendors for mold/fixture builds.



KEY 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ES:





  • Complete projects, report status, and document lessons in an efficient manner. Utilize project management tools in establishing timelines, building action item lists, assigning responsibility, completion dates and achieving milestones.







  • Lead flawless launch activities and solicit active participation in feasibility meetings, FMEA, DFM, part print review, tool design review and kaizen events using cross-functional teams.







  • Provide timely support to quoting team in determining most efficient manufacturing methods and tool design concepts that will lead to competitively quoted products and prompt RFQ response.







  • Interface with the sales team and customers to clearly define customer requirements and specifications.







  • Work closey with tooling vendors for mold builds that meet cost, quality and delivery expectations.








  • Execute validation and qualification (IQ/OQ/PQ) protocols for new product, equipment, tooling, and processes. Follow SOP on re-validation of existing equipment, tooling and processes.







  • Develops new processes, sampling activities and as well as tooling and manufacturing concepts that will meet customer expectations on cost, quality and delivery.







  • Provide technical assistance and engineering support to the manufacturing floor in ensuring production of quality products. Work with other support departments to maintain on-time delivery goals.







  • Lead process improvement and waste elimination efforts through application of lean principles and actively participate in continuous improvement events.







  • Works with Quality Control team to generate, update and implement all project related documentation including control plans, work instructions, manufacturing procedures, sample request, process guides and troubleshooting guides.

Minimum Qualifications:





  • Bachelor of science from a four-year college or university in an engineering or science related field.



  • 3-5 years of rubber and/or silicone molding experience.




  • Must have advanced skills in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and Minitab (or other statistical analysis software). SOLIDWORKS or CAD modeling software is a plus, windows-based software (Visual ERP)



  • Medical device experience preferred
